Spiders are often underestimated as suitable behavioural models
because of the general belief that due to their small brains their
behaviour is innate and mostly invariable. Challenging this
assumption, this fascinating book shows that rather than having a
limited behavioural repertoire, spiders show surprising cognitive
abilities, changing their behaviour to suit their situational
needs. The team of authors unravels the considerable intra-specific
as well as intra-individual variability and plasticity in different
behaviours ranging from foraging and web building to communication
and courtship. An introductory chapter on spider biology,
systematics and evolution provides the reader with the necessary
background information to understand the discussed behaviours and
helps to place them into an evolutionary context. Highlighting an
under-explored area of behaviour, this book will provide new ideas
for behavioural researchers and students unfamiliar with spiders as
well as a valuable resource for those already working in this
intriguing field.
